1959 AC Ace vs. 2005 Honda Jazz
To start off, 2005 Honda Jazz is newer by 46 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1959 AC Ace.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1959 AC Ace would be higher. At 1,991 cc (6 cylinders), 1959 AC Ace is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Honda Jazz (82 HP @ 5600 RPM) has 8 more horse power than 1959 AC Ace. (74 HP @ 4500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2005 Honda Jazz should accelerate faster than 1959 AC Ace.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Honda Jazz weights approximately 158 kg more than 1959 AC Ace.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
